“The 90-metre “psychological barrier” damaged, famous person Neeraj Chopra will now try to push the bounds additional to aim duties that had been beforehand thought of out of attain,” reckons Olympic medallist shooter Gagan Narang.
Chopra entered the elusive membership when he threw the spear at a distance of 90.23 metres on the Doha Diamond League on Friday (Could 16, 2025). “The monkey is off his again and he’s now free to push his limits,” Narang informed PTI Movies.

“At one restrict, that tumbler ceiling, that psychological barrier which in all probability performed on his thoughts for a while is now damaged,” Narang stated, because the double Olympic medallist Chopra prepares for main occasions just like the upcoming World Championships, during which he’ll look to defend the title he gained two years in the past. Chopra, nevertheless, completed second to Germany’s Julian Weber, who threw 91.06 metres, in Doha.
Narang hailed the achievement as “completely phenomenal” and “monumental” for Indian athletics, emphasising its broader significance. “It’s not simply in regards to the distance, proper? It’s about redefining what’s doable for Indian sport, particularly on the worldwide stage.”
“That is the primary competitors of the season for him. And there are numerous extra competitions lined up. So, whereas it’s necessary to interrupt that barrier, I feel getting the correct rating is necessary on the proper time.” He confused “that confidence may be very, essential” for Chopra to construct on this milestone.
Narang, who served as India’s Chef de Mission in Paris 2024, drew a parallel together with his personal expertise in capturing, the place chasing the right 600/600 rating was each a psychological and bodily problem.
“You realize, I used to be capturing 597, 598, 599. However that 600 — the world file mark — was not coming. I took it personally. And one and a half months later, I broke that file. That mindset — to transcend what’s seen because the restrict — is what we’re witnessing with Neeraj now.” Whilst Chopra continues to set benchmarks in Indian athletics, the widening gulf between the 27-year-old and his compatriots is changing into a matter of concern. Narang, nevertheless, dismissed such issues.
“I do not see an issue in any respect. There’s an outlier in each sport. In some unspecified time in the future, somebody has to interrupt the glass ceiling — Neeraj has accomplished that.” He likened the trajectory to his personal capturing profession, the place early world-beating performances took time to be emulated.
“He is impressed a complete technology. Now, others will begin chasing that commonplace. Some could even surpass it in time”. The 2012 London Olympics bronze medallist additional expressed his optimism in regards to the proposed capturing league, scheduled to launch in November 2025.

“We have been serious about a league for a very long time. Indian shooters journey to Germany to compete in Bundesliga — now it is time for one thing of our personal,” he stated.
In line with him, the format, which is predicted to incorporate junior, youth, and senior gamers in every group, shall be a serious enhance for Indian capturing.
“It’ll permit juniors to study immediately from seniors, and produce worldwide publicity to the grassroots. That data change is invaluable.” It stays to be seen if the league can immediately impression India’s Olympic medal rely, however Narang is hopeful. “Let’s take one step at a time. It’s a really constructive transfer — and the timing is excellent,” he stated.
